Amtrak's High-Speed Acela Fleet:
Amtrak's ambitious $2 billion project to replace its Acela express trains has hit a roadblock. The new trains, manufactured by Alstom in France, were initially expected to debut in 2021. However, due to mandatory testing and real-world performance concerns, their launch has been delayed until 2024. The core issue lies in the fact that the Acela trains operate on century-old tracks shared with commuter and freight trains, unlike the purpose-built, high-speed tracks found in other parts of the world.
This setback has frustrated Amtrak officials who were eager to introduce the new fleet, showcasing an articulated design that promises a smoother ride and faster acceleration. Although the new trains will only be marginally faster than their predecessors, these improvements are expected to enhance the overall travel experience for passengers. Despite the delay, Amtrak remains committed to this significant upgrade, recognizing the importance of modernizing one of its key services.
AmerisourceBergen's Transformation into Cencora:
In a move that signifies its expanding global presence and pivotal role in pharmaceutical access and care, AmerisourceBergen Corporation has rebranded itself as Cencora, Inc. This name change marks a significant milestone in the company's journey as a leader in global pharmaceutical services. Under the new identity, Cencora unites its 46,000 employees across various business segments, driven by a bold vision and a purposeful approach to creating healthier futures.
To celebrate this transformation, Cencora has launched the Cencora Healthier Futures Grant Program. Through this initiative, the company has pledged a $500,000 grant to the UNICEF Health Fund, which focuses on improving primary healthcare systems, training professionals, and collaborating with governments to implement scalable programs. Additionally, Cencora Ventures, formerly known as AB Health Ventures, has committed to donating 10% of its future realized profits to support the efforts of the Cencora Impact Foundation, which strives to enhance global healthcare access.
